hey boys

the bday is coming up soon, and i looking at 2 new toys for the X...

1st a full brush guard

2nd an amp for my door speakers !!

****** before i star... heres the set up...

Dual HU ( 200w ) - got it for free...

Kenwood 3way 5x7's ( 220w )

Dual AMP ( 1000w ) - free...

Kenwood ( 2 ) 12'' 400 RMS each


i wanna stick with Kenwood for the AMP, and i am not sure what kinda amp wattage i want ???? should i go 400 watts or 600 watts...

basically i want my door speakers to hit like my subs do. i want my subs and speakers to blend to create a clean + equal sound in my X

If you're going Kenwood, the KAC-X4R is an EXCELLENT amp, along with all the others in the series. Kenwood has gotten their **** together on their amps in the last couple years.
 






Get the Kenwood amp that best matches the max RMS power your 5x7's can handle.

Use the high-pass crossover to cut out the lower frequencies going to them and you'll get some nice clean ear-piercing sound while the subs hit and provide the low end.

to the original poster...its better to have too much power than not enough. With that said, NO underpowering will not damage your speakers but a clipped dirty signal will.
